The meeting is intended to function as an update to both the city and <br />the county on issues of mutual concern and as an opportunity for both groups <br />to explain and review their position on various issues. Steve Rohlf and I will be <br />in attendance to participate in the discussion and to answer questions. <br />Comments on some of the agenda topics are as follows: <br /> <br />Northstar Corridor - Assuming state funds are approved by the legislature <br />and the project continues to move forward, then the big concern in Elk River is <br />the depot station issues. These issues include who is going to fund the site <br />acquisition, improvements, and maintenance expenses; adjacent land uses and <br />development patterns; developing commercial activities within the station <br />complex; etc. On the other hand, it appears from the March 29 Elk River Star <br />News front page article that one of the big issues for the county is funding its <br />share of the capital costs of the project. <br /> <br />If the legislature does not provide funding for this project or for the connecting <br />light rail project, then the timetable for the proposal may need to be adjusted, <br />but hopefully the project will continue even if there is no 2000 legislative <br />support. <br /> <br />Streets <br /> <br />All indications are that the County Road 12 project is moving forward for <br />construction and completion in 2000... Likewise, it is proposed that the <br />Business Center Drive extension will be initiated and completed in 2000 <br />along with the proposed realignment of Waco Street.
